The ASUS ROG Strix G16 (2025) is a strong contender in the thin gaming laptop category, packing a powerful Intel Core Ultra 9 275HX processor and the advanced N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5070 Ti GPU. This combination delivers excellent gaming performance, capable of handling demanding titles smoothly with the help of DLSS 4 and Max-Q technologies that balance power and efficiency. With 32GB of fast DDR5 RAM and a spacious 1TB PCIe Gen 4 SSD, multitasking and storing large game libraries or creative projects won't be a problem. The 16-inch ROG Nebula display stands out with a sharp 2.5K resolution, a quick 240Hz refresh rate, and a 3ms response time, making gameplay fluid and visuals crisp. It also features a special anti-glare film to reduce eye strain.
Cooling is a highlight here — the laptop uses a sophisticated vapor chamber, tri-fan setup, and liquid metal on the chipset, keeping temperatures low even during intense sessions, while maintaining quieter operation. On the downside, the laptop weighs around 6 pounds, which is a bit heavy for a device labeled as thin and may affect portability for frequent travelers. Build quality looks solid with customizable RGB lighting that can be toned down for professional settings.
If you want a stylish laptop that balances raw gaming power, a vibrant display, and advanced cooling in a relatively slim form, the ASUS ROG Strix G16 is a great choice. Just keep in mind it’s not the lightest option if you prioritize easy carrying.

The Lenovo Legion Pro 7i is a strong choice for gamers wanting a slim laptop without sacrificing power. It uses the Intel Core Ultra 9 275HX, a very capable processor with 24 cores suited for both gaming and content creation, which means it can handle demanding games smoothly. Paired with the N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5070 Ti, it supports advanced graphics features like ray tracing and AI-enhanced DLSS 4, delivering detailed visuals and high frame rates in modern titles. The 32 GB of DDR5 RAM and 1 TB SSD provide plenty of memory and fast storage, ensuring quick load times and multitasking.
Its 16-inch OLED display stands out with a sharp 2560x1600 resolution and a very fast 240Hz refresh rate, offering crisp images and fluid gameplay — great for competitive gaming. Cooling is addressed by Lenovo’s Coldfront Vapor system, combining vapor chamber technology with smart fans to keep the laptop quiet and prevent overheating, which helps maintain performance during long sessions. Battery life is reasonable for a gaming laptop, supported by a large 99.9 Wh battery and fast 400W charging, making it more portable with less downtime.
At just about 1 inch thick and weighing 5.65 pounds, it is thinner and lighter than many gaming laptops, though still on the heavier side compared to non-gaming ultraportables. One downside is the price, which might be high for some, and the weight may feel bulky if you need an ultra-light laptop for daily carrying. Also, while the display is impressive, OLED screens can sometimes face risks of burn-in over time. Gamers who prioritize performance, a high-quality display, and good cooling in a sleek package will find the Lenovo Legion Pro 7i to be a fitting option. However, if ultimate portability or budget is the main concern, there might be lighter or cheaper alternatives with less power.

The Lenovo Legion 5i is a strong choice for gamers who want a thin and portable laptop without sacrificing performance. It’s powered by the latest Intel Core i7-14700HX processor, which handles gaming, streaming, and multitasking smoothly. The dedicated NVIDIA GeForce RTX 5070 graphics card with 8GB VRAM delivers excellent visuals and can handle modern games at high settings. Equipped with 16GB of fast DDR5 RAM and a roomy 1TB SSD, it offers plenty of speed and storage for games and other files.
The 15.1-inch PureSight OLED display with a 2.5K resolution and 165Hz refresh rate is a highlight, providing bright colors, sharp details, and smooth gameplay, which enhances both gaming and media experiences. Battery life is decent for a gaming laptop, lasting about 9 hours with typical use, and the fast-charging feature is handy for quick boosts. The Legion Coldfront cooling system keeps the laptop cool and quiet even during intense gaming sessions, which is impressive given its slim build.
Weighing around 4.4 pounds and measuring less than an inch thick, it’s fairly easy to carry around for students or travelers. However, while it’s thinner than many gaming laptops, it’s not the lightest out there, so it might feel a bit heavy if you carry it all day. The keyboard is backlit and comfortable for long gaming or work sessions, but the price might be on the higher side compared to other laptops with similar specs. The Legion 5i blends powerful gaming performance with good portability and a stunning display, making it a solid pick for university students or casual gamers who want a versatile, high-quality laptop that can handle both gaming and everyday tasks.
